A Russian tourist, previously involved in an accident in Thailand, committed suicide while returning home from Egypt to Samara by plane. On Tuesday, November 23, reports Telegram-channel Shot.
It is clarified that before the takeoff of the S7 aircraft, when the passengers and crew members took their seats and buckled up, the 48-year-old man got up and went to the toilet. The flight attendants noticed his absence after about 15 minutes and tried to open the door to the restroom, but the latch was blocked. Then the passengers helped the flight attendants to remove the door from its hinges.
Three tourists, who turned out to be doctors, tried to provide the man with first aid, but they failed to save him. The aircraft landed at a nearby airport in Cairo.
Later, fellow travelers who were in the airliner with the Russian said that during the flight he behaved strangely and talked to himself. In addition, relatives added that he actually began to experience mental problems after he had an accident in Thailand. The source of “Lenta.ru” also confirmed that after the accident the man “was slightly out of his mind.”
It is clarified that the 48-year-old auto mechanic decided to commit suicide after vacationing in the popular Egyptian resort of Sharm el-Sheikh.
The representative of the S7 airline confirmed the reports of the suicide of the Russian on flight S7 6619. “Having found the unconscious passenger with signs of suicide, the crew reported the situation to the aircraft commander,” said S7 and added that after that the pilot made a decision to make an emergency landing at the nearest airport. … At the moment, investigators are trying to find out the details of the incident.
After an emergency landing in Cairo, doctors tried to rescue the passenger, but he died. Egyptian policemen refused to leave the body in the country’s capital. He was loaded into the luggage compartment of the same plane and taken to Russia. In Samara, the plane landed at 06:09 local time, five hours later than planned.
